Potential Transfers: Paris Saint-Germain (PSG) Targets Kang-in Lee, Milan Skriniar, and More

Kang-in Lee and Cher Ndour – two names that even the biggest football fan might not be familiar with. But the 22-year-old South Korean and the four-year-old Italian are apparently about to move to Paris Saint-Germain.

On the other hand, superstars like Lionel Messi and Sergio Ramos are leaving the Sheikh Club this summer. Kylian Mbappé is also back at the center of the rumor mill.

A change is therefore imminent in Paris. A new coach will also come. Ex-Bayern coach Julian Nagelsmann is one of the talks.

With the big names, PSG could not achieve the club’s own goals. The title is still missing in the Champions League. In the past two seasons, the round of 16 ended in each case. A new club philosophy, away from the stars and towards young talents, should now apparently bring the desired sporting success.

PSG: Hernández, Skriniar and Co. in focus

And Lee could start with that. The South Korean international from RCD Mallorca is close to signing, according to information from “Marca” and “L’Équipe”. This season, Kang-in Lee has made 39 appearances for the La Liga club. The attacking midfielder scored six goals and prepared seven.

The Parisians apparently have to transfer around 22 million euros for the 22-year-old, who has also played for Valencia FC. Peanuts compared to the €222m invested for Neymar six years ago. Ndour, who was mostly in Benfica’s second eleven in the season just ended and is available on a free transfer, is said to be in the focus of PSG.

A much better-known player is also moving to Paris on a free transfer. Milan Skriniar, most recently under contract with Champions League finalist Inter Milan, will play “next year at PSG”, the central defender confirmed himself on “Sport Mediaset”.

There the Slovak could meet a Bayern star. Because Lucas Hernández also wants to switch to PSG. Allegedly, the Parisians and the French already agreed fundamentally. The fee has yet to be negotiated. The Munich apparently want at least 60 million euros.

According to “L’Équipe”, Marcus Thuram is another Bundesliga player in the focus of the French. The Borussia Mönchengladbach striker’s contract expires at the end of June.

Messi to Miami, Neymar to the desert?

However, none of these transfers will advance into the spheres of the Neymar deal or the Mbappé extension last year. The Frenchman is said to have been promised a net salary of 100 million euros per year and a bonus of 200 million euros for his renewed signature in May 2022. An extension beyond 2024 is apparently off the table. It is now speculated whether Mbappé could leave PSG this summer. The goal would probably be Real Madrid.

Football expert Cyril Morin von Eurosport France however, considers this scenario unlikely: “Mbappé wants to leave because PSG’s project is not progressing as quickly as he would like. But I can’t imagine that PSG will sell Mbappé now. That would be the end of the project.” A complete restart, which is probably no longer ruled out in Paris.

How things will continue with Neymar (contract until 2025) is open. Allegedly, Al-Hilal knocked on the 31-year-old. According to “CBS”, the Saudi club offers Neymar a salary equivalent to 186 million euros per year. A transfer fee of around 42 million euros is also being discussed. However, it is already clear that Messi and Ramos will leave the club after two years.

The Argentine had teased PSG during his announcement, explaining: “It’s been two years that I haven’t been happy, I didn’t like it.” Messi is going to Inter Miami in the USA. Ramos is reportedly being courted by a club from Saudi Arabia.

The focus in Paris is thus moving further and further away from the superstars. Should Mbappé and Neymar also leave the club in the not too distant future, the way would finally be free for a new sporting start. The dream of the Champions League title drives PSG.
